In The News Posted September 20, 2020 Share Posted September 20, 2020 MIAMI – Air India (AI) has been banned from flying to Hong Kong (HKG) until October 3 following passengers on board testing positive for COVID-19. A Cathay Dragon flight between Kuala Lumpur (KUL) and HKG also had five passengers, who had connected from an earlier Air India Express (IX) flight, test positive for COVID-19.
